How much do mall j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 17, 2026, the average hourly pay for mall in the United States is $15.62,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$11.06 and $16.35 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a mall job?

A mall job refers to a position within a shopping mall, typically in retail, customer service, food service, or maintenance. These jobs can include roles such as sales associate, cashier, security guard, janitor, or food court staff. Mall jobs often require customer interaction, basic sales skills, and teamwork. They can be part-time or full-time, with flexible hours to accommodate students or those seeking extra income.

What are some typical responsibilities for a mall manager on a day-to-day basis?

A Mall Manager is responsible for overseeing the daily operations of the mall, which includes tenant relations, facility management, security, and customer service. They coordinate with maintenance staff to ensure the property is clean and safe, address tenant concerns, and organize events or promotions to attract shoppers. Additionally, they monitor leasing activities, analyze foot traffic data, and work closely with marketing teams and external vendors. The role often involves balancing administrative duties with on-the-ground problem-solving to create a positive environment for both retailers and customers.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a mall man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Mall Manager, you need strong leadership, retail management experience, and a background in business administration or a related field. Familiarity with property management systems, budgeting software, and security technologies is typically required. Exceptional communication, problem-solving abilities, and customer service skills help foster positive tenant relationships and ensure smooth operations. These skills are vital for maximizing mall profitability, maintaining tenant satisfaction, and providing a safe, inviting environment for shoppers.

Retail Team Lead

America's Antique Mall is hiring an energetic, dependable, and customer-focused Retail Team Lead to join our Highland team.

America's Antique Mall is a unique retail marketplace featuring hundreds of independent vendors and small-business owners. We are committed to excellent customer service and a positive, team-oriented work environment.

The Retail Team Lead supports store management with daily operations and provides direction to employees during assigned shifts. This hands-on role includes assisting shoppers and vendors, operating the register, maintaining store standards, and helping open and close the store.

Responsibilities

  • Provide professional service to shoppers and vendors
  • Support daily store operations and assigned employees
  • Open and close the store according to established procedures
  • Operate the point-of-sale system and follow cash-handling procedures
  • Help train new employees on basic store procedures
  • Maintain a clean, organized, and welcoming store
  • Assist with shopper and vendor questions
  • Help resolve routine shopper concerns
  • Lead by example and promote a positive team environment

Qualifications

  • High school diploma, GED, or equivalent required
  • At least one year of leadership, supervisory, or key-holder experience required
  • Two or more years of retail, customer-service, hospitality, or related experience preferred
  • Strong communication, organization, and customer-service skills
  • Dependable, professional, and able to take initiative
  • Basic computer and point-of-sale skills
  • Ability to work days, evenings, weekends, and certain holidays
  • Ability to remain active for extended periods and lift up to 30 pounds, with or without reasonable accommodation
